Cornish
Etymology
From Middle Cornish merwel, from Proto-Brythonic *marwọd, from Proto-Celtic *marwāti, from Proto-Indo-European *mer (“to die”). Cognate with Breton mervel.
Verb
merwel
- (intransitive) to die
